    Came here on a quick lunch break during work. This is one of the only authentic Puerto Rican…read moreRestaurants in Clermont area. Definitely something much needed ! Service - walked in and immediately greeted. Asked if I wanted to do dine in or take out. Since it wasn't busy I opted for dine in. My server spoke a little English but was super friendly. She took care of me and and even brought a take out container noticing I didn't finish my food. Food- ordered the pernil lunch special and morir sonado to drink. Food was very delicious and reminded of the same food I would get on the island :) my only complaint was that my food was not super hot when it came out but it did coke out quickly after ordering. Food is priced well. Ambiance - small and cozy very welcoming. Not a ton of inside seating but could accommodate several families. 9/10 I definitely would return and make myself a regular here.

    This family owned restaurant has been opened for more than two months. It has great reviews on…read moreGoogle but I don't know how our fallow Yelpers missed it. The service here was like at home. The food here tasted incredible. All of them were freshly prepared and seasoned. They have Mofongos from both Dominican and Puerto Rican. My party ordered the Chicharron y Pollo Mofongo from the Dominican side and Carne Frita Mofongo from the Puerto Rican side. The Dominican Mofongo was like a treasure chest that had fried pork rinds and shredded chicken hidden inside and melted cheese on top. The Puerto Rican Mofongo we ordered came with the fried pork chunks which tasted so good with the Mayo ketchup. But my number one today definitely was the cheese flan. It was perfectly sweetened with a texture between the cheese cake and caramel flan. I certainly will be back to try some of their other dishes.
